Bob Jones Esports with Aubree White ranked first in nation

MADISON – The Esports team at Bob Jones High School with Coach Aubree White has climbed to No. 1 nationally.

Esports is competitive video gaming that is team-based. The PlayVS company determined Bob Jones’ top rating. PlayVS was founded to promote access to Esports for all individuals at every skill level.

Following Bob Jones in first place are teams from New Mexico, Massachusetts, Colorado and Arizona. To reach its standing, Bob Jones succeeded in 15 Championship wins and five runner-up finishes.

Along with PlayVS, other organizations agree with Bob Jones’ excellence. “We did it! Bob Jones Esports is now officially ranked no. 1 in ‘USA Today’ for high school Esports programs,” White said.

“The levels that this program reaches make me feel like I am dreaming every day. I have paused and stopped to look around and listen often the last few weeks as we kick off this fall season in our very own Esports room on campus,” White said.

“To know where we started and see where we are today leaves me in awe. These kids are incredible,” White said. “They are great at what they do. They are proud of what we have.

Furthermore, the Bob Jones students see where they can still go. “I’m so proud as their coach to support them and do all that I can to take them towards whatever heights they’d like to reach,” White said.

“The grind doesn’t stop here. Keep watching us because we don’t plan on letting up anytime soon. Go Patriots,” White said.

Without a doubt, White has played a pivotal role in guiding the Bob Jones team to its top-level performances. This year, she was named “Alabama Esports Coach of the Year” and “PlayVS Coach of the Year.”

Coach White is a true powerhouse in the world of high school Esports. “With a passion for gaming fueling her journey, White founded the Esports program at Bob Jones in 2019, igniting a transformation that has seen the program soar to remarkable heights,” according to PlayVS.

During its seasons, Bob Jones Esports team has played League of Legends, Rocket League, Madden, Super Smash Bros Ultimate, Splatoon 3, Mario Kart, NBA 2K, Overwatch 2, Valorant, Street Fighter 6 and Online Chess. “This is an incredible opportunity for students to be a part of something at Bob Jones while gaining valuable skills and exposure to college Esports options,” White said.

At Bob Jones, White teaches English 9, English 10 and Reading Lab.
